Simply stated it is data in the form of XML embedded in an
HTML document. By embedding XML data you create an XML data
island, thereby storing your data on the client. This is
not good enough. You also want to know how to access it.
The HTML elements on the page can be bound to the XML data
island and make them come to life, on the client. In
reality an XML data island represents a built-in Data
Source Object in the IE browser. This means you do not need
<object/> tags to embed the control
